Q. Dietary Recommendations during Diarrhoea?
The diet should take into account the normal RDI and various adjustments made to the quantity and quality of the foods to be given. The following information will help you to understand these concepts.
Energy: During the acute phase of diarrhoea, the caloric intake can be increased gradually as per the tolerance of the patient. An increment of 200-300 Kcal is a feasible target. Patients suffering from diarrhoea should never be starved as even in acute diarrhoea digestive enzymes are functional and almost 60% digestion can take place. Resting the gut can be most damaging as it can bring about structural changes in the gut membrane, which call predispose an individual to associated complications, Recent studies indicate that children who are fed with appropriate type and amounts of food through the acute phase of diarrhoea show absorption of substantial amounts of nutrients, and are therefore at lesser risk to nutritional deficiency. These children show better weight gain, have shorter duration of diarrhoea1 episode and a quicker recovery. Calories can be provided through easily digestible carbohydrates. Excess sugar may be avoided to prevent fermentative effect, which may aggravate the diarrhoea.
